Ho Chi Minh City woman suffers complications from illegal Botox injections

A woman in Ho Chi Minh City has reported suffering from myasthenia gravis following an illegal Botox injection procedure. The victim, identified as Ms. P. T. Y., stated she was lured by social media advertisements and initially met with a consultant at Medika Aesthetic Hospital.

Believing the service was being provided by a reputable institution, the victim was directed to a different location on Su Van Hanh Street, which she assumed was a branch of the hospital. At this second location, an individual identified as V. C. H. P. performed the injection. The victim was also instructed to transfer payment directly to the consultant's personal bank account.

Within one day of the procedure, the victim experienced drooping eyelids and severe pain around the eye sockets. After receiving inadequate advice to simply use warm compresses, her condition worsened, leading her to seek medical attention at Thong Nhat Hospital. Doctors there concluded that she was suffering from myasthenia gravis caused by the Botox complications.
